]> Cypherpunks repositories - gostls13.git/commit
runtime/pprof: rerun magnitude test on failure
authorRhys Hiltner <rhys@justin.tv>
Fri, 18 Mar 2022 18:36:39 +0000 (11:36 -0700)
committerMichael Pratt <mpratt@google.com>
Tue, 22 Mar 2022 21:31:40 +0000 (21:31 +0000)
commit212bda066996d1ed06e738c8b408bb2b65896064
tree3bdb52593304f72268b6fd58cddd6eb59ceeb109
parentac3efc83e6747c3e7e56250774332cec5d2862f4
runtime/pprof: rerun magnitude test on failure

Restructure TestCPUProfileMultithreadMagnitude so it will run again with
a longer duration on failure. Log the split between the user vs system
CPU time that rusage reports.

For #50232

Change-Id: Ice5b38ee7594dbee1eaa5686d32b968c306e3e85
Reviewed-on: https://go-review.googlesource.com/c/go/+/393934
Run-TryBot: Rhys Hiltner <rhys@justin.tv>
TryBot-Result: Gopher Robot <gobot@golang.org>
Reviewed-by: Michael Pratt <mpratt@google.com>
Trust: Michael Knyszek <mknyszek@google.com>
src/runtime/pprof/pprof_test.go
src/runtime/pprof/rusage_test.go